| Run ID | 作者 | 问题 | 语言 | 测评结果 | Time | Memory | 代码长度 | 提交时间 |
|---|---|---|---|---|---|---|---|---|
| 140480 | 李馥甄 | 行程长度压缩 | C++ | Wrong Answer | 1 MS | 280 KB | 561 | 2025-12-14 18:25:30 |
#include <bits/stdc++.h> using namespace std; bool cmp(char a,char b){ if(abs(a-b)==32||a-b==0){ return true; } return false; } char upper_case(char a){ if(a>='A'&&a<='Z'){ return a; } return a-32; } int main(){ string s; cin>>s; if(s.size()==1){ cout<<"("<<upper_case(s[0])<<","<<1<<")"; } char t=s[0]; int cnt=1; for(int i=1;i<s.size();i++){ if(cmp(s[i],t)){ cnt++; }else{ cout<<"("<<upper_case(t)<<","<<cnt<<")"; cnt==1; t=s[i]; } } cout<<"("<<upper_case(t)<<","<<cnt<<")"; return 0; }
------Input------
HHllllrrrrrrBBnnneeeeeeeOOOUUUUUUUUUrrrrrrrrrIIIIIIIIZZZbOOOOOOOOOtttttttttmmmVVVVVVVBBBBBBJJJJJJJJeeeeeeeeDDDDDDXXOOOOOOOLLLLLbbbbbbbbbuuIIIIIzzzzzzzzoooBBBBBBBvSxxxxxxxxJJJJTTTTTEhDDDDDDDyyyXXNNNNNNNNNNNNNNNNyyyUUUUUUVVVVVybbbbbbbooooooooQQQQQQQQLLLLLLLLLBBBBBBBBBDDDDDDggggggggRRtttttttwXXZZZZZZZZllllLLLLLLLrrrrrrdddddHHHHHHHHHXXXXXXXXXHHHHHHLLLLKKKKKKxxxxxxxTTTTTTTTTaaaabbbbbbbMMMMMMMMtttbDDDDDDDpppppppKKKKKKKYYYYYYYYYWWWWWWWWWNNNNNNNNRRRRRRttttBBBBBOOOOOZZZqqqqqqqqioooooooWWWWWWWWWXXXXXXXXXL
------Answer-----
(H,2)(L,4)(R,6)(B,2)(N,3)(E,7)(O,3)(U,9)(R,9)(I,8)(Z,3)(B,1)(O,9)(T,9)(M,3)(V,7)(B,6)(J,8)(E,8)(D,6)(X,2)(O,7)(L,5)(B,9)(U,2)(I,5)(Z,8)(O,3)(B,7)(V,1)(S,1)(X,8)(J,4)(T,5)(E,1)(H,1)(D,7)(Y,3)(X,2)(N,16)(Y,3)(U,6)(V,5)(Y,1)(B,7)(O,8)(Q,8)(L,9)(B,9)(D,6)(G,8)(R,2)(T,7)(W,1)(X,2)(Z,8)(L,11)(R,6)(D,5)(H,9)(X,9)(H,6)(L,4)(K,6)(X,7)(T,9)(A,4)(B,7)(M,8)(T,3)(B,1)(D,7)(P,7)(K,7)(Y,9)(W,9)(N,8)(R,6)(T,4)(B,5)(O,5)(Z,3)(Q,8)(I,1)(O,7)(W,9)(X,9)(L,6)(R,7)(J,9)(D,2)(N,7)(M,2)(O,2)(X,4)(E,13)(H,4)(O,7)(S,5)(X
------Your output-----
(H,2)(L,5)(R,10)(B,11)(N,13)(E,19)(O,21)(U,29)(R,37)(I,44)(Z,46)(B,46)(O,54)(T,62)(M,64)(V,70)(B,75)(J,82)(E,89)(D,94)(X,95)(O,101)(L,105)(B,113)(U,114)(I,118)(Z,125)(O,127)(B,133)(V,133)(S,133)(X,140)(J,143)(T,147)(E,147)(H,147)(D,153)(Y,155)(X,156)(N,171)(Y,173)(U,178)(V,182)(Y,182)(B,188)(O,195)(Q,202)(L,210)(B,218)(D,223)(G,230)(R,231)(T,237)(W,237)(X,238)(Z,245)(L,255)(R,260)(D,264)(H,272)(X,280)(H,285)(L,288)(K,293)(X,299)(T,307)(A,310)(B,316)(M,323)(T,325)(B,325)(D,331)(P,337)(K,343)(Y,35